Defining ClickFunnels?
ClickFunnels is an integrated marketing platform developed to help businesses design optimized sales funnels without demanding technical expertise or a team of developers. At its foundation, ClickFunnels allows users to build landing pages, establish email sequences, process payments, and administer customer relationships-all within a unified platform.
The Idea of Sales Funnels
Prior to diving deeper into ClickFunnels, it’s essential to understand what a sales funnel is. A sales funnel symbolizes the route customers go through from initially discovering your product or service to converting.
It typically includes stages like awareness, attention, assessment, and transaction.
Typical web pages are often constructed without a clear path for visitors to pursue. This can produce high bounce rates and squandered potential customers. Sales funnels, by contrast, are deliberately structured to direct visitors through a planned path, improving the likelihood of success at each step.

Essential Components of ClickFunnels
1. Funnel Construction Kit
The core of ClickFunnels is its easy-to-use funnel builder. Users can select a variety of funnel types, including:
- Opt-in funnels: Designed to collect email addresses
- Sales funnels: For offering products or services
- Webinar funnels: To promote and register users for webinars
- Membership funnels: For ongoing products
The intuitive interface makes it effortless to add parts like text, images, videos, forms, and buttons without typing a single line of code.
2. Ready-made Templates
ClickFunnels delivers over 100 ready-made templates for numerous industries and purposes. These templates, created by marketing experts, are engineered for conversions and can be customized to match your brand.
3. Experimental Testing
Recognizing what connects with your audience is vital for improving conversions. ClickFunnels’ A/B testing feature allows you to develop multiple versions of your pages and compare different elements to see which works best.
4. Automated Emails
ClickFunnels integrates email marketing capabilities, allowing you to build automated email sequences activated by specific actions. This feature helps cultivate leads and direct them further down the sales funnel.
5. Transaction Handling
The platform effortlessly integrates with payment processors like various payment gateways, permitting you to accept payments directly through your funnels without moving customers to external sites.
6. Member Sections
For entrepreneurs selling courses or subscription content, ClickFunnels offers the ability to create secure membership areas where users can access exclusive content.
7. Data Analysis
ClickFunnels supplies extensive analytics on funnel success, including page views, conversions, and earnings. These metrics help users optimize their funnels for better results.
8. Affiliate Management
If you have an affiliate program, ClickFunnels makes it uncomplicated to administer your affiliates, observe their performance, and distribute commission payments.
ClickFunnels 2.0: The Improvement
In 2022, ClickFunnels released its most substantial update: ClickFunnels 2.0. This new version marks a complete reconstruction of the platform with expanded features and capabilities.
Upgrades in 2.0?
- Upgraded Website Builder: A more sophisticated website builder that allows for total website creation, not just funnels
- Upgraded E-commerce Capabilities: Better product management, inventory tracking, and order fulfillment
- Blog Creation: The ability to produce and administer a blog directly within ClickFunnels
- Superior Customization: More flexibility in design and functionality
- Enhanced User Interface: A more intuitive dashboard and editor
- Loading Time Upgrades: Faster page loading times and better mobile responsiveness
- Upgraded CRM Features: More capable customer relationship management tools
The upgrade to 2.0 resolves many of the limitations users experienced with the original version, making it a more all-encompassing marketing solution.
Membership Levels
ClickFunnels features different pricing tiers to match businesses of various sizes:
Basic Plan
The Basic plan (now called the “Standard” plan in ClickFunnels 2.0) comes in at $147 per month and includes:
- Up to 20 funnels
- Up to 100 pages
- 3 payment gateways
- 3 domains
- 1 admin user
- Email automation
- Basic analytics
Pro Plan
At $197 per month, the Pro plan offers:
- Unlimited funnels
- Unlimited pages
- 9 payment gateways
- 9 domains
- 3 admin users
- Advanced automation
- Enhanced analytics
Enterprise Plan
For $997 per month, the Funnel Hacker plan features:
- All Pro features
- Unlimited funnels and pages
- 27 payment gateways
- 27 domains
- 15 admin users
- Priority support
- Advanced API access
- Advanced training
All plans typically include a 14-day free trial, allowing users to experience the platform before investing financially.

ClickFunnels Competitors: How They Compare
The sales funnel and landing page builder market has become increasingly crowded. Here’s how ClickFunnels compares to its main competitors:
1. Kartra
Strengths relative to ClickFunnels:
- More extensive marketing automation
- Built-in video hosting and advanced video marketing features
- More advanced email marketing capabilities
- Helpdesk and ticket system included
Limitations:
- Steeper learning curve
- Fewer templates specifically optimized for sales funnels
- Less active community
2. Leadpages
Strong points:
- More affordable entry point ($37/month)
- Strong focus on lead generation
- Excellent mobile-responsive designs
- Solid WordPress integration
Shortcomings:
- Less comprehensive than ClickFunnels (primarily focuses on landing pages)
- Limited checkout and payment processing options
- No built-in email marketing
3. Unbounce
Advantages:
- Advanced A/B testing capabilities
- Highly versatile design options
- Strong analytics and conversion intelligence
- More affordable starting point
Shortcomings:
- Primarily focused on landing pages rather than complete funnels
- No built-in payment processing
- Less straightforward for non-technical users
4. Systeme.io
Strengths:
- Significantly more affordable (starting at $27/month, with a free plan available)
- All-in-one solution similar to ClickFunnels
- Simple, intuitive interface
Drawbacks:
- Fewer templates and design options
- Less advanced feature set
- Smaller community and fewer educational resources
5. Instapage
Strong points:
- Superior design flexibility and customization
- Advanced collaboration features
- Excellent analytics and heatmaps
- Strong AdWords and Facebook Ads integration
Weaknesses:
- Higher price point (starting at $149/month)
- Focus on landing pages rather than complete funnels
- No built-in payment processing
6. WordPress + Plugins (DIY Approach)
Benefits:
- Most economical option if you already have WordPress
- Ultimate flexibility and customization
- Complete ownership and control
- One-time purchases versus subscription model
Weaknesses:
- Requires technical knowledge to set up and maintain
- Multiple plugins may cause compatibility issues
- No unified support system
- Time-intensive to implement and manage
